Our take

The kitchen windows are wide open, letting the late morning air move through the room. A bowl of chilled melon sits on the counter, its surface still damp from a rinse under cold water. The scent rises immediately, bright and watery, carrying the simple sweetness of fruit that has been cut and left in the open. It feels clean in a way that does not try to impress anyone, just present. Nearby, slices of cucumber rest on a board, their cool green skin adding a crisp edge to the air that keeps the initial fruit from feeling heavy or sugary.

As the moment stretches, the cucumber note becomes more prominent. It is not sharp or bitter. It feels like the damp skin of the vegetable itself, lending a garden freshness to the space. The air loses its initial candy-like quality and turns into something closer to a breeze moving through a greenhouse. The room feels quieter now, the sweetness stepping back to let the green, watery character take the lead. It is a clean atmosphere, devoid of clutter, where the air itself seems to have been chilled.

The deeper parts of the room begin to change the atmosphere. A soft musk settles into the air, mixing with a warm amber that feels like sunlight hitting a wooden floor. The animalic accord is present but faint, a whisper of skin rather than a loud statement. The powdery nature of the base notes wraps around the remaining green freshness, turning the crisp morning air into something that feels lived in and soft. The cucumber is still there, but it now rests against a backdrop of warmth that was not there at the start.

The amber continues to glow against the fading green notes, the musk clinging to the air with a gentle persistence. It is a strange mix of the garden and the interior, the cold fruit and the warm skin blending until the boundary disappears. The powdery softness thickens slightly, making the space feel enclosed and intimate, the ozonic brightness of the beginning now just a memory in the corner of the room
